What type of living environment is this breed usually best suited for?
Miniature Schnauzers like Spinner do well in a variety of home types, from apartments to houses with yards, as long as they get attention and activity.
How much outdoor space does this breed typically need?
Spinnerās breed, the Miniature Schnauzer, is adaptable and doesn't require a huge yardāregular walks and playtime are usually enough.
Is this breed typically suitable for homes with children?
Miniature Schnauzers are often good with children, and Spinnerās playful, gentle nature would likely make him a hit in a family.
